Dating Confidence Reset
If you're feeling tired, invisible, or unsure after a stretch of online dating, start here: clarify what you want and what you won’t accept. Write down one or two concrete goals for the next month — for example, meaningful conversation with three people, or one in-person coffee date — so you trade vague pressure for clear steps.
Set realistic expectations. Online dating often involves dead ends. Expect some conversations to fizzle and a few rejections, and let that be normal rather than personal. Remind yourself that effort, not instant results, is the steady path forward.
Pace conversations with intention. Move at a tempo that feels comfortable: ask a few thoughtful questions, share a little about yourself, and give people time to respond. Aim for quality over volume. If a chat feels slow or misaligned, it’s okay to step back or change direction.
Practice emotional steadiness. Use small routines to stay grounded: take breaks from the app, check in with a friend, or do something that boosts your mood before replying. Notice triggers that make you rush or doubt yourself, and pause to reframe them as data, not judgment.
Choose matches more thoughtfully. Scan profiles for the few values or habits that matter most to you — communication style, interests, or life stage — and use those as quick filters. A clearer checklist reduces time spent on people who aren’t a fit.
Track progress and celebrate small wins. Count the little signs of forward movement: a more natural conversation, agreeing to meet, or feeling less anxious about messaging. These are real signs of growth even if they aren’t perfect outcomes.
Above all, keep your dignity and boundaries intact. You deserve kindness from others and from yourself. Treat your time and energy as choices, and let Mingle2 be a tool you use with patience, clarity, and steady confidence.
